The Ultimate Keto Comfort Food

When the temperature drops, few meals feel as comforting as a bowl of slow-simmered beef stew.

At Ravoke, we’ve crafted a keto-friendly version that keeps all the hearty goodness of the classic – just without the carbs or flour thickeners.
By letting the stew reduce naturally, you get that same rich, velvety texture you love while keeping it 100% low-carb and keto-approved.

Ingredients You’ll Need

  • 2 lb. beef chuck roast, cut into 1″ cubes
  •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per, to taste
  • 2 Tbsp. extra-virgin olive oil
  • 8 oz. baby bella mushrooms, sliced
  • 1 small onion, chopped
  • 1 medium carrot, peeled and sliced
  • 2 stalks celery, sliced
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 Tbsp. tomato paste
  • 6 cups low-sodium beef broth
  • 1 tsp. fresh thyme leaves
  • 1 tsp. freshly chopped rosemary

Ingredient Highlights

  • Beef Chuck Roast
  • The key to tender, flavorful stew. Chuck roast has just the right amount of marbling and connective tissue that breaks down beautifully during simmering.
  • Mushrooms
  • Baby bellas (cremini mushrooms) give this dish an earthy depth that enhances the meaty flavor while keeping things low-carb.
  • Aromatics (Onion, Carrot & Celery)
  • This trio, called mirepoix, is the classic foundation for rich soups and stews.
  • Tomato Paste & Herbs
  • Tomato paste adds deep umami flavor, while fresh thyme and rosemary make your kitchen smell incredible.

How to Make Keto Beef Stew (Step-by-Step)

  • Step 1: Sear the Beef

Pat the beef dry with paper towels for a perfect sear. Season with salt and pepper. Heat olive oil in a large pot over medium heat, then brown the beef on all sides in small batches. Remove and set aside.

  • Step 2: Build the Flavor Base

In the same pot, add mushrooms and cook until golden. Stir in onion, carrot, and celery; cook until softened. Add garlic and sauté for another minute until fragrant.

  • Step 3: Add Depth with Tomato Paste

Stir in tomato paste and let it caramelize slightly to enhance the flavor and color.

  • Step 4: Simmer to Perfection

Pour in the beef broth, then add the thyme, rosemary, and browned beef. Bring to a boil, reduce heat, and let it simmer uncovered for 50–60 minutes, or until the beef is fork-tender and the stew is thickened naturally.

  • Step 5: Serve and Enjoy

Ladle into bowls, top with extra herbs if you like, and enjoy a bowl of keto-friendly comfort.

Storage & Make-Ahead Tips

Let the stew cool completely before transferring to an airtight container.

  • Refrigerate: Up to 4 days
  • Freeze: Up to 3 months (thaw in the fridge overnight before reheating)

Ravoke Tip:

For an extra flavor boost, deglaze the pan with a splash of red wine or beef broth after searing the meat – it’ll lift all those caramelized bits and make your stew even richer (and still keto!).
